Your new role
- Prepare and issue the master schedule for the assigned developments including all milestones for launch, pre-design, design, tender and award, construction, and handover.
- Participate in the preparation of the control procedures and prepare dashboards for progress monitoring of all disciplines.
- Evaluate the status of each deliverable and update reports in various formats.
- Collaborate with project managers and department heads to allocate resources effectively based on project requirements and priorities.
- Monitor project performance against established plans, identifying deviations and implementing corrective actions as necessary.
- Lead the critical issues meetings with the development, design, tender, construction, and handover.
- Follow up on the Government relation department for utilities letters issuance with respect to the clients’ handover dates.
- Follow-up all permit approvals schedules are obtained for the smooth execution of the works according to the planned dates to avoid delays.
